The opening scene

On your first day, you unknowingly claim the second seat by the window. The classroom freezes—that is the 'Queen's seat.' At lunch, Ju A-rin leads her clique over and stops right in front of your desk. In the dead silence, everyone expects you to apologize and scramble away. But for some reason, you refuse to budge.

She rests her fingertips on your desk and slowly leans in to meet your eyes. The entire classroom holds its breath. New kid. Do you not know whose seat this is, or did you sit here on purpose? She expects you to cower, but when you refuse to flinch, her eyes light up with genuine interest. ...Huh? This is fun. With a single dismissive wave, she sends her clique away, pulls out the chair in front of you, and straddles it backward. Alright, let's play a game. One week. I can make you fall for me in a week. Everyone else has. *Smirking, she leans in closer and whispers.* ...But what if I lose? We'll figure that out if it happens. As for the seat, keep it. The one next to me is empty anyway.
